Making the dream a reality... The fashion business is an exciting and diverse industry to be involved with and the number of people starting up fashion related businesses is increasing every year. These new entrepreneurs are coming from many different backgrounds including design graduates looking to start their own label, designers working for other companies that have decided its time to be their own boss, and those wanting to utilise their transferable skills to set up a business that can fit around their family commitments.There are also the innovators that have invented or identified a new product they want to launch. This essential guide will give readers an overview of the fashion industry and what makes it tick. It will guide them through the issues they need to think about before they start and take them through the key steps involved in setting up a new business. Readers will learn how to conduct the research needed for their business plan and get practical guidance on building your brand, getting your product made, marketing and PR and how and where to sell products. This comprehensive book will inspire fashion lovers to turn their dream into a reality.
